Sound

There's a great deal of sound in a kitchen, from chattering cooks to the timer letting you understand your food is prepared. While some of this noise is enjoyable (as is the sound of sauces simmering), there are other sounds that are not-- like rattling and banging from your range hood during strong winds. This kind of noise generally happens when the damper or dampers on your hood cap are not closing correctly. This can be fixed by examining the dampers and tightening loose screws. If required, you can also include weight to the damper to prevent it from flapping in the wind.

Another common reason for rattling and banging is the presence of blockages or obstructed filters. Cleaning or changing these products can substantially reduce the quantity of noise your hood produces. A defective motor or a fan that is operating at an insufficient speed can likewise produce noisy results. It is essential to have these parts inspected by a professional, so that any issues can be dealt with quickly and safely.

Finally, the ducting that brings air from your hood to exterior can also be the source of noise. This can be a result of a poor fit, obstructing, or an improper size of the venting system. If this is the case, you will need to have it replaced or resized.

If you are not delighted with the sound level of your range hood, you can try different settings to find the ideal balance between suction power and noise control. You can also utilize multispeed settings to enable the hood to operate at lower speeds, which are less most likely to produce sound. In addition, you can add a delay shut-off function to your hood that will turn off the hood after a set period of time.

While there are a number of ways you can minimize the quantity of sound that your range hood produces, keep in mind that any appliance that effectively removes smoke, odors, and grease from the air is going to make some amount of sound. The very best way to lessen this is to guarantee that your hood is set up properly which the ductwork is effectively routed to outdoors.

One of the most crucial considerations when choosing a kitchen ventilation hood is its CFM ranking, which measures the amount of air it can extract and vent per hour. The greater the number, the more effective the hood. A high CFM score is necessary if you plan to cook in the kitchen frequently, or if your kitchen has a large opening that opens into other rooms.

Another aspect to think about when picking a kitchen ventilation hood is its sound level, which is determined in sones. A greater sone score indicates a louder hood, which can affect your kitchen's total sound quality. If you live in a peaceful area, or if your kitchen lies in an open-plan home, a low noise level is preferred.
